Burna Boy wins Best International Act at #BETAwards; Wizkid & Davido congratulate him (Screenshot)
Nigerian Singer, Burna Boy copped for himself, the Best International Act at the just concluded 2019 BET Awards, which took place at the Microsoft Theater, Los Angeles, USA.
Burna was nominated alongside his colleagues, AKA (South Africa), Aya Nakamura (France), Mr Eazi (Nigeria), Dave (UK), Dosseh (France) and Giggs (UK).
Burna’s mom, who also doubles as his manager, delivered a heartwarming acceptance speech at the event. According to her, Burna Boy was restless and tensed during the show.
The words that hit the most was, ‘every black person should remember they were Africans before anything else’.
